HR technology provider Omni HR has launched a native Model Context Protocol (MCP) integration that allows enterprise AI assistants such as Claude, ChatGPT, and Cursor to securely access and act on live HR data without expanding user permissions. The release builds on the company’s AI roadmap by extending HR automation beyond its platform while preserving enterprise-grade access controls and governance.
As enterprise AI adoption accelerates, HR software vendors are increasingly shifting their focus from standalone AI assistants to secure integrations that embed artificial intelligence into employees’ existing workflows. Omni HR’s latest announcement reflects that trend, introducing a native Model Context Protocol (MCP) integration designed to connect enterprise AI assistants directly with real-time HR data.
The new capability enables AI applications—including Claude, ChatGPT, and Cursor—to retrieve information and execute approved HR tasks within Omni’s platform while respecting the same role-based permissions already assigned to employees. According to the company, the integration neither stores HR information within the connector nor grants AI systems broader access than the authenticated user already possesses.
The launch represents the next phase of Omni HR’s AI strategy following the introduction of Mino, the company’s native AI agent released in June 2026. While Mino brings conversational AI directly into the Omni platform, the MCP integration extends those capabilities outward by allowing external AI assistants to interact with Omni’s centralized HR data layer.
Bringing enterprise HR data into existing AI workflows
Rather than requiring HR professionals to switch between applications or manually transfer employee information into AI tools, the integration allows users to query workforce data and perform approved actions using natural language.
For example, HR teams can ask an AI assistant which employees are on leave during a specific period, generate departmental headcount snapshots, or update employee profile information without leaving the AI interface they already use.
Because the integration relies on Omni’s centralized HR platform, every response is generated from live organizational data instead of duplicated or exported datasets. This approach also reduces the operational risks associated with maintaining multiple versions of employee records across different systems.
The company says the integration currently supports core HR functions including employee records, lifecycle management, and leave administration, with additional capabilities expected as the platform expands.
Trust remains a major challenge for AI in HR
The announcement addresses one of the biggest obstacles facing AI adoption in human resources: confidence in AI-generated outputs.
According to Omni HR’s State of AI in HR report, only 21% of HR leaders in Singapore and the Philippines trust AI-generated responses enough to act without manual verification. The research attributes much of that hesitation to fragmented HR systems and inconsistent employee data.
That finding aligns with broader industry research. Gartner has identified poor data quality and governance as major barriers to scaling generative AI in enterprise environments, while McKinsey & Company has reported that organizations realizing measurable AI value typically invest in both data modernization and operational transformation rather than AI models alone.
Omni’s strategy centers on consolidating workforce information into a single real-time HR system before exposing it to AI assistants. By ensuring AI interacts with verified employee data instead of fragmented records, the company aims to improve both response accuracy and user confidence.
Security and governance become competitive differentiators
As AI assistants become increasingly embedded in enterprise workflows, vendors are placing greater emphasis on governance alongside automation.
One distinguishing aspect of Omni’s MCP integration is that user permissions remain unchanged regardless of which AI assistant initiates the request. Every AI interaction inherits the authenticated employee’s existing authorization level, preventing AI tools from accessing information unavailable to the individual using them.
This security model reflects growing enterprise demand for AI systems that comply with internal governance policies while supporting privacy regulations and workforce data protection requirements.
The approach also mirrors broader developments across enterprise software providers including Microsoft, Google, Salesforce, and Workday, all of which are expanding AI copilots while strengthening identity management, permission controls, and responsible AI frameworks.
